Output 8cb26574e8a57417c8e6dfa738c49d104efa001d264bd5fe11a2e0bfea61c650:0

value
18542859
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38c9ec3d18e0e2e4298d4741e10ad9436de9e2f9 OP_EQUALVERIFY OP_CHECKSIG
address
LQQDzoF9VgJoxiPwAYFr1HDz9nokkSFC21
transaction
8cb26574e8a57417c8e6dfa738c49d104efa001d264bd5fe11a2e0bfea61c650
spent
true